Guangzhou Weather in May

 Season: Summer 
Guangzhou’s weather in May shows the traces of summer, with warmer and warmer temperatures. May is also the peak rainy period, featured by frequent and heavy downpours. But they usually last shorter than half an hour. However, by the end of the month, the rain becomes heavier and lasts longer. It makes the air highly humid, leading to quite muggy and sticky feelings. If you are planning a trip to Guangzhou in May, it’s best to avoid the May Day Holiday, falling in early May. 
 

Increasing Temperatures

Due to Guangzhou's low latitude, the city welcomes summer in May, earlier than northern cities. The daytime highs usually range from 23 to 30°C (73-86°F). By the end of the month, the weather would feel much hotter, and the highest temperature can reach 37°C (99°F). What’s more, as a coastal city, Guangzhou is well-known for high humidity, making the perceived temperature at least 8°C higher than the actual weather. Therefore, it’s best to avoid going out during midday hours. If you can’t stand the heat, White Cloud Mountain is a good place to escape the heat, with large areas of shade. 

When the sky turns totally dark, the temperature cools a bit, with nighttime lows of 19-24 degrees Celsius (66-75 degrees Fahrenheit). But when the sun just sets, at around 19:00, it still feels muggy, with temperature generally staying around 27 degrees Celsius (81 degrees Fahrenheit). 
 

Peak Rainy Period

With the convergence of cold and warm air masses, May falls within Guangzhou’s rainy season, with frequent and heavy rainfall. The average monthly precipitation reaches 284 mm over 18 rainy days. The rain usually only lasts around 20-30 minutes, and can help cool temperatures down a bit. 

However, entering late May, the city usually welcomes a peak in rainfall, with large amounts of precipitation and lasting for a long time. But don’t worry. The rain generally falls from late at night through the early morning. Therefore, your daily travel plans won’t be interrupted significantly. Even so, visitors are advised to arrange some indoor attractions or museums as backup options in case heavy downpours interrupt outdoor plans.
 

Wet Climate

Guangzhou’s climate in May is pretty wet, with an average humidity level reaching 84%. Coupled with high temperatures, visitors walking on the street may feel muggy and sticky, just like in the sauna room. After rain, the real-time humidity figure can approach saturation, so it’s best to prepare extra layers in your suitcase to change into. 
 

Sunshine Hours and Daylight Hours

Sunrise Time: 5:44-5:57 
Sunset Time: 19:09-19:16
Daylight Hours: 13H12M-13H32M

Guangzhou in May has quite long daytime periods, giving visitors more time to explore the city at a relaxed pace. Even if rain temporarily interrupts sightseeing, the long daylight hours still leave enough time to continue exploring once the weather improves. Plus, after sunset, visitors can enjoy attractions such as the Pearl River waterfront, the illuminated Canton Tower or Guangzhou's lively food streets without feeling rushed. 

May is dominated by rainy or gray days. The amount of actual sunshine is often much lower than the length of the day. On sunny days, however, strong ultraviolet radiation should not be ignored. The peak UV index can reach 11 and even higher, making sun-protective measures essential.

What to Pack in Guangzhou in May 2027

Guangzhou Clothes in May
 Upper clothing: Lightweight and breathable clothing, such as T-shirts in linen or cotton material, polo shirts and lightweight blouses, is ideal for May. Since indoor spaces often use strong air conditioning, packing a thin jacket is also recommended. 

 Bottom clothing: Shorts, skirts and lightweight trousers are all suitable for the daytime outfit. It’s best to choose quick-drying fabrics, as the weather is highly humid and it’s possible to get caught in a sudden rain shower. 

 Footwear: It’s ok to wear comfortable walking shoes or sandals with good grip. 

 Accessories: 
1. A small portable fan can be useful when you queue in popular attractions. 
2. It’s a must to carry a compact umbrella or lightweight raincoat. 
3. Sunglasses, sunscreen and a sun hat are helpful to protect against strong UV radiation.

Travel Recommendations and Tips

1. Phoenix Flowers: A Seasonal Highlight

May is one of the best months to appreciate phoenix flowers, also the city flower of Guangzhou. The bright red blossoms usually reach their peak around mid-May, and they are full of streets, parks and historical attractions. Chen’s Grand Ancestral Hall is one of the most recommended spots, combining Lingnan-style architecture and blooming phoenix trees. A special tip: for the best viewing and photography experience, it’s best to visit the place in the early morning or in the late afternoon, when the sunlight is softer and crowds are thinner. 
 

2. Don’t be disappointed by rainy days.

Despite the rainy season, short showers can offer a different experience when visiting certain attractions. Chimelong Safari Park is an excellent choice for visitors. On days with light rain, the cooler temperatures may make outdoor exploration more comfortable, and some animals may become more active compared with hot and sunny afternoons. Apart from that, even if visitors encounter heavy downpours, the park provides indoor exhibition areas and covered facilities where they can take shelter while continuing their visit. 
 

3. Consider visiting after the May Day Holiday.

The May Day holiday is one of the busiest travel seasons in China, so is Guangzhou. From May 1 to May 5, the city usually sees a significant increase in visitors, which can lead to crowded attractions, higher hotel prices, and more expensive transportation. If possible, visiting the city after the holiday is a better option.
